高手帮帮我 ?
请问:C语言中的@是什么意思 ? 谁知道 ?
告诉 我下, 谢谢
[解决办法]
是关键字吗?
[解决办法]
code
[解决办法]
代码中有这个我就把@吃了
[解决办法]
thecrazyboy(精神分裂) ( ) 信誉:100 Blog 2007-03-23 11:31:08 得分: 0
代码中有这个我就把@吃了
=================================
char* p = "@_@ ";
有请thecrazyboy把@吃掉.. 哈哈...
[解决办法]
把代码贴出来看看。
或者自己baidu搜索一下嘛
[解决办法]
是否像这样的 function@4 之类的?这是编译后的代码 前面是函数名 后面是函数的参数个数所占字节数
[解决办法]
涨下见识。
[解决办法]
函数名称切割重组.就是编译器会把你的函数前面加上下划线,后面加上@来与系统函数分开,这样的话可以避免链接到错误的函数,至于重组后的函数名取决于编译器,你如果想知道的话可以声明一个函数,并且调用它但是不要实现它,链接就会出错,显示unsolved external sysbol ....
那个名字就是重组后的名字